I am making a transient simulation of a current transformer, but I have convergence issues. Convergence issues occur when the magnetic material of the core is saturated, can you help me the to solve the convergence issues? I am attaching the flux model. Thanks in advance for the support.

    This type of convergence issue occurs when the non-linear algorithm does not converge within the maximum number of iterations.

    With the spline saturation data, when the H values exceed the values in the given table, then Flux tries to extrapolate and find the corresponding B value. With this extrapolation, sometimes the solution does not converge.

    Including more points in the BH curve at saturation can help converge the solution.

    As an initial solution, I suggest you try with material such as "Isotropic analytic saturation + knee adjustment (arctg, 2 coef.)". Here the values are extracted from the data in "Isotropic spline saturation".

    image

    Other solution is to try different solver options and get the solver which converges.
